Baxter of California Clay pomade

I added 1 scoop of Baxter of California Clay pomade to my DRY hair this morning. The results are OUTSTANDING! My short, blond hair is totally spiked in a flat top manner, with more of a punk rock look than a 1950s look. Today is the first time I've used a hair product in a week. The star is happy once again. on my Hollywood movie star rating, I'll give myself a 9 out of 10. I got a hair cut recently, and I want to focus on waxes right now to get the spiky look. Baxter of California Clay is an excellent product for the spiky look, as it adds so much volume and makes hair thicker. I have a ton of hair, but most of it was chopped off with my last haircut.

Honestly, this is the first time I've used Baxter of California Clay the way it's meant to be used. I mean, I wasn't saturating my hair hair with the product in the past, and I got less than desirable results. Today, I applied the pomade to all parts of my hair, and the difference is dramatic. This stuff is so great for adding volume. For you gents that are thinning on top, Baxter of California is something you might want to try.

Ingredients: Petrolatum, Bentonite (CI 77004), Beeswax (Cera Alba), Dicaprylyl Maleate, Ethylhexyl Stearate,Propylene Glycol, Glycerin, Butylene Glycol, Oleth-20, Citrus Medica Limonum (Lemon) Peel Oil, Foeniculum Vulgare (Fennel) Oil, Salvia Officinalis (Sage) Oil, VP/VA Copolymer.

Cost: $22 for 2oz glass bottle. Yeah, this stuff costs a lot, but you don't need very much of this product to get great results.
